Dogecoin Faces Breakdown Threat: Will It Slip to $0.14 as Meme Market Sinks?

  • Dogecoin is under pressure as it nears the $0.18 support level, with rising long liquidations and weakening market sentiment pointing to a potential drop toward $0.14.
  • A failure to hold current levels could invalidate bullish setups and accelerate the correction.

The meme coin market is experiencing renewed selling pressure, and Dogecoin (DOGE) is at a critical tipping point. With the total market cap of meme coins falling below $60 billion and Bitcoin dipping under $105,000, investor confidence across the sector is clearly eroding. As Dogecoin hovers near a vital support zone, many are asking: is a fall to $0.14 inevitable?

Dogecoin Slips Below Key Technical Levels

On the daily chart, Dogecoin recently failed to push through the major resistance near $0.25, triggering a sharp reversal. The pullback has sent DOGE below both the 200-day EMA and the 23.60% Fibonacci retracement level around $0.21—both crucial indicators of long-term strength.

Currently, Dogecoin is clinging to the $0.18 support level. A decisive breakdown below this point would cancel out the potential bullish setup many traders had hoped for and open the door for further losses down to the $0.14 mark.

The daily Relative Strength Index (RSI) has also turned bearish, slipping below the midpoint after previously touching overbought conditions. This momentum shift underscores growing downside pressure.

$5M in Long Liquidations Amplifies Bearish Outlook

In the derivatives market, bulls are feeling the sting. Over the past 24 hours, more than $5.19 million in long positions have been liquidated—compared to just $416,000 in shorts. That’s a staggering 12-to-1 ratio favoring bearish positions, highlighting just how rapidly sentiment has flipped.

Meanwhile, open interest (OI) in DOGE has dipped by 1.42% to $2.07 billion, reflecting a decline in active participation. However, there’s a slight silver lining: the OI-weighted funding rate rebounded to 0.0080% after plunging to 0.0020%, suggesting some short-term optimism is creeping back in.

What’s Next for Dogecoin?

Unless Dogecoin can hold above the $0.18 level and reclaim lost ground toward $0.21, the risk of a slide toward $0.14 remains high. With market sentiment fragile and meme coin liquidity thinning out, DOGE bulls face a serious test.

For now, all eyes are on the $0.18 threshold. A breakdown here could spark accelerated losses, while a bounce could offer temporary relief. Traders and investors alike should proceed with caution as volatility returns to the meme coin space.
